mirror of
https://github.com/sp-tarkov/server.git
synced 2025-02-13 09:50:43 -05:00
Moved EntryType into its own file
This commit is contained in:
parent
dbed08a747
commit
00814dc489
@ -2,18 +2,11 @@ import { ErrorHandler } from "@spt/ErrorHandler";
|
|||||||
import { Container } from "@spt/di/Container";
|
import { Container } from "@spt/di/Container";
|
||||||
import buildInfo from "@spt/entry/build.json" assert { type: "json" };
|
import buildInfo from "@spt/entry/build.json" assert { type: "json" };
|
||||||
import type { PreSptModLoader } from "@spt/loaders/PreSptModLoader";
|
import type { PreSptModLoader } from "@spt/loaders/PreSptModLoader";
|
||||||
|
import { EntryType } from "@spt/models/enums/EntryType";
|
||||||
import { App } from "@spt/utils/App";
|
import { App } from "@spt/utils/App";
|
||||||
import { Watermark } from "@spt/utils/Watermark";
|
import { Watermark } from "@spt/utils/Watermark";
|
||||||
import { container } from "tsyringe";
|
import { container } from "tsyringe";
|
||||||
|
|
||||||
export enum EntryType {
|
|
||||||
LOCAL = "LOCAL",
|
|
||||||
DEBUG = "DEBUG",
|
|
||||||
RELEASE = "RELEASE",
|
|
||||||
BLEEDING_EDGE = "BLEEDING_EDGE",
|
|
||||||
BLEEDING_EDGE_MODS = "BLEEDING_EDGE_MODS",
|
|
||||||
}
|
|
||||||
|
|
||||||
export class Program {
|
export class Program {
|
||||||
private static _ENTRY_TYPE: EntryType;
|
private static _ENTRY_TYPE: EntryType;
|
||||||
|
|
||||||
|
@ -1,8 +1,9 @@
|
|||||||
import { EntryType, Program } from "@spt/Program";
|
import { Program } from "@spt/Program";
|
||||||
import { ClientLogController } from "@spt/controllers/ClientLogController";
|
import { ClientLogController } from "@spt/controllers/ClientLogController";
|
||||||
import { ModLoadOrder } from "@spt/loaders/ModLoadOrder";
|
import { ModLoadOrder } from "@spt/loaders/ModLoadOrder";
|
||||||
import { INullResponseData } from "@spt/models/eft/httpResponse/INullResponseData";
|
import { INullResponseData } from "@spt/models/eft/httpResponse/INullResponseData";
|
||||||
import { ConfigTypes } from "@spt/models/enums/ConfigTypes";
|
import { ConfigTypes } from "@spt/models/enums/ConfigTypes";
|
||||||
|
import { EntryType } from "@spt/models/enums/EntryType";
|
||||||
import { IBsgLogging, ICoreConfig, IRelease } from "@spt/models/spt/config/ICoreConfig";
|
import { IBsgLogging, ICoreConfig, IRelease } from "@spt/models/spt/config/ICoreConfig";
|
||||||
import { IClientLogRequest } from "@spt/models/spt/logging/IClientLogRequest";
|
import { IClientLogRequest } from "@spt/models/spt/logging/IClientLogRequest";
|
||||||
import { ConfigServer } from "@spt/servers/ConfigServer";
|
import { ConfigServer } from "@spt/servers/ConfigServer";
|
||||||
|
7
project/src/models/enums/EntryType.ts
Normal file
7
project/src/models/enums/EntryType.ts
Normal file
@ -0,0 +1,7 @@
|
|||||||
|
export enum EntryType {
|
||||||
|
LOCAL = "LOCAL",
|
||||||
|
DEBUG = "DEBUG",
|
||||||
|
RELEASE = "RELEASE",
|
||||||
|
BLEEDING_EDGE = "BLEEDING_EDGE",
|
||||||
|
BLEEDING_EDGE_MODS = "BLEEDING_EDGE_MODS",
|
||||||
|
}
|
@ -1,8 +1,9 @@
|
|||||||
import { IncomingHttpHeaders, IncomingMessage, ServerResponse } from "node:http";
|
import { IncomingHttpHeaders, IncomingMessage, ServerResponse } from "node:http";
|
||||||
import util from "node:util";
|
import util from "node:util";
|
||||||
import zlib from "node:zlib";
|
import zlib from "node:zlib";
|
||||||
import { EntryType, Program } from "@spt/Program";
|
import { Program } from "@spt/Program";
|
||||||
import { Serializer } from "@spt/di/Serializer";
|
import { Serializer } from "@spt/di/Serializer";
|
||||||
|
import { EntryType } from "@spt/models/enums/EntryType";
|
||||||
import { ILogger } from "@spt/models/spt/utils/ILogger";
|
import { ILogger } from "@spt/models/spt/utils/ILogger";
|
||||||
import { HttpRouter } from "@spt/routers/HttpRouter";
|
import { HttpRouter } from "@spt/routers/HttpRouter";
|
||||||
import { IHttpListener } from "@spt/servers/http/IHttpListener";
|
import { IHttpListener } from "@spt/servers/http/IHttpListener";
|
||||||
|
Loading…
x
Reference in New Issue
Block a user